Hi, I'm a noob to CodUO and love it, however whilst joining a multiplayer game i have downloaded something that has changed my start up screen in Cod!.. how can i reset all my mods to default? i've even tried a re-install and it does the same!.. the file came from -=[M4Y]=- clan. I have deleted all the mods i can see!.

If anyone can help...cheers

The reason why it is still there after re-installing is beacuase the un-installer only un-installs stock game files/folders. So you would have to delete the entire CoDUO folder AFTER you un-install.

To save you another re-install just delete all the mod folders in your CoDUO(e.g c:\program files\CoD) folder and inside the MAIN folder(e.g c:\program files\CoD\main).
